An integrated healthcare system (IHS) is a set of organizations that provides for or arranges to provide coordinated and continuous service to a defined population. The IHS takes responsibility for that particular population's health status and outcome, both clinically and fiscally. An integrated healthcare system is a well-organized, well-coordinated, and collaborative network. Secondary healthcare is offered by a specialist, generally in hospitals or clinics for patients referred by primary healthcare providers. It occurs when a person has an illness or injury that requires specific medical care. Secondary care is often referred to as acute care. Secondary care can range from uncomplicated care to repair a minor laceration or treat a strep throat infection to more complicated emergent care, such as treating a head injury sustained in an automobile accident.     Area of Science:

    • Nursing
    • Mental Health Care
    • Patient-Centered Care

    Background:

    • Family and partners often provide care before hospital admission but are excluded during hospitalization.
    • Effective patient care requires integrating informal caregivers into the treatment process.
    • The primary nurse system is a recognized model for comprehensive mental health care delivery.

    Observation:

    • The primary nurse holds responsibility and accountability for the patient throughout their hospital stay.
    • Peplau's nursing model emphasizes the therapeutic nurse-patient relationship.
    • Care plans are most effective when negotiated collaboratively with the patient.

    Findings:

    • Care plan meetings facilitate problem-solving, feedback exchange, and peer support.
    • Family meetings are crucial for recognizing and validating the primary caregiver's role.
    • Involving families in care planning enhances continuity of care and support.

    Implications:

    • Integrating family caregivers into hospital care improves patient outcomes and satisfaction.
    • The primary nurse system, coupled with family involvement, strengthens the mental health care framework.
    • Acknowledging and utilizing the support of informal caregivers is essential for holistic patient care.
